Mikel Arteta's stance on playing Emile Smith Rowe and Martin Odegaard in same XI

Mikel Arteta insists Emile Smith Rowe and Martin Odegaard are capable of playing together at Arsenal - despite both men operating primarily as No.10s. Odegaard sealed a loan move to the Gunners from Real Madrid last week, joining Arteta’s side until the end of the season after growing frustrated with a lack of first-team opportunities at the Bernabeu. The Norwegian was given a 10-minute cameo off the bench in last Saturday’s 0-0 draw with Manchester United, replacing Smith Rowe late on to make his Arsenal debut at The Emirates.
